Your question: The question is -—do you agree that the outward, what is visible, the “species” remains the unchanged? How about that it at least APPEARS to remain unchanged?
My response: YES. The species remain unchanged in every way we can observe with our 5 senses, no matter how much they are examined under a microscope, tested, poked, prodded, etc.
